Why 2022 will be the year of recruitment

No alt text provided for this image

3 main things will peak in 2022: People quitting, Remote hiring, and startup money.

1?? Some people call it the great resignation or the big quit. A lot of people wants to change job and most of them already did.

What does it mean?

Well if people are changing jobs, they will need to be hired somewhere. Besides, they will need to be replaced. For every person that changes job, two recruitment actions take place

Why do people leave?

Some workers don't have the choice those days. If you work in tourism, travel or hospitality, for instance, some people lost their job and they got to find something else.

But there is also the category of people. The one that wants to fight. They need a job with meaning and not just another bullsh** job. Fighting climate change for instance should be the number 1 driver of many people.

Finally, many realized the importance of personal life compared to professional life. This may be the positive impact of COVID somehow, making health (physical and mental) at the center of the board.

What does it mean?

The more startups are raising money, the more they will hire people.

3?? Along with crazy startup funding, we can notice the acceleration of full remote / work from anywhere kind of companies.

The war for talent is not local anymore but it's started to become a global one (or at least a regional one).

As a result, the competition to attract the best talent will be even higher. This is even more accurate for tech companies and tech profiles. People are more and more demanding toward their company. Companies need more and more people to face their global challenges. The local market walls got destroyed and people can work together no matter where they sit in the world.

If you add to that the fact that companies realize how critical recruitment teams and hiring managers can be, you can easily understand why 2022 will be the year of recruitment


What will make 2022 the best year for recruiters to be alive

No alt text provided for this image

Well lucky us then. 2020 was a tough year for everyone. A lot of companies, even tech startups froze their recruitment and a lot of recruiters got fired.

But here are the reasons why there is no better time than now to be alive as a recruiter.

? The job is different in every company. I hired people in 7 companies already and this is always different. Different industries. Different company sizes. Different types of companies. Different countries

? As recruiters, we have a global overview of what's happening everywhere in the company. As a result, it's one of the jobs where you learn the most about every role. There is no better business training, mostly for junior people.

? The job is more and more wide and diverse. I mean you jump from marketing (employer branding) to being a tech nerd (sourcing) through company organization and almost philosophy (culture and values) through the legal aspect (visa and contracts).

? We are becoming more and more experts at what we do. The job is becoming more and more recognized and crucial and recruiters usually join startups earlier in the founding rounds than before. Companies realize that they need to rely on recruiters to win the talent war.

? We have the choice to become an expert in sourcing, in employer branding, or to become "full-stack recruiters" or even to turn to HR or sales later on. And ever to become a CEO!

? The communities are more and more crucial to the job. Covid affected us a lot but one of the consequences was to bring people together, people with the same challenges and struggles. There are more and more communities that give recruiters a safe space.

? There are more and more tools than ever. This makes our life easier and helps us to focus on the more important thing. Optimized sourcing, structured interviews, employer branding strategy...

? Even if we don't often get the recognition we deserve, we do have an impact on the life of the people. Especially during these crazy times.


How to cherish your recruiters (current and future)

No alt text provided for this image

So you got it now.

2022 will be the year of recruitment.

2022 will be the year of recruiters.

What to do to attract the best recruiters to work with you and mostly, keep them happy?

?? First of all, Respect your recruiters. R.E.S.P.E.C.T.

?? Give them enough budget (if you use fewer agencies, you can give more to your recruiters)

?? Let them use the tools they prefer. There is a lot of them out there. To each their own.

?? Don't let your recruiters become understaffed. Otherwise, all of your positions will be late somehow.

?? Let them have side projects. Things that excite them. It's not human to do interviews all day. At least, not sustainable.

?? Recruitment is not only the recruiter job. Avoid an "If it works, it's normal, if not, this is my recruiter's fault" mentality. Never forget that.
